6. Legal Basis for Processing (GDPR Compliance)
Under the General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R) and UK GDPR, we process personal data based on one or more of the following lawful grounds:
- Consent: You have given explicit consent for us to process your information (e.g., by submitting a form).
- Contractual Necessity: Processing is necessary to perform a contract with you (e.g., class registration).
- Legal Obligation: Processing is required to comply with a legal requirement.
- Legitimate Interest: Processing is necessary for legitimate business interests, provided such interests are not overridden by your privacy rights.

11. Your Privacy Rights
A. Rights Under CCPA and CPRA (California Residents)
If you reside in California, you have the following rights under the California Consumer Privacy Act (CCPA) and the California Privacy Rights Act (CPRA):
- Right to Know – Request details about the personal information we collect, use, disclose, or sell.
- Right to Delete – Request deletion of your personal information, subject to legal exceptions.
- Right to Correct – Request correction of inaccurate data.
- Right to Opt-Out – We do not sell or share data, but you may opt out of future data collection activities.
- Right to Limit Use of Sensitive Data – We do not collect sensitive personal information as defined by CPRA.
- Right to Non-Discrimination – You will not be penalized for exercising your privacy rights.
Requests can be made via email at [Insert Contact Email] with the subject line “CCPA Request.” We will respond within 45 days, or notify you if additional time is needed.
B. Rights Under GDPR (EU/EEA/UK Residents)
Residents of the European Union, European Economic Area, or United Kingdom have the following rights:
- Access – Request a copy of your personal data.
- Rectification – Correct inaccuracies in your data.
- Erasure – Request deletion of personal data (“Right to be Forgotten”).
- Restriction – Limit processing under specific circumstances.
- Portability – Request transfer of your data to another controller.
- Objection – Object to data processing for specific purposes.
- Withdraw Consent – Withdraw previously given consent at any time.
